[置顶] MyBatis源码研究开场白

摘要: MyBatis前身是大名鼎鼎的iBatis,作为一个半自动化的ORM框架,既拥有ORM框架所具有的面向对象特性,能够极大的降低工作量,又拥有强大而又灵活的sql映射语句,拥有接近jdbc的执行效率。通过sql映射文件,把接口和实现完全解耦,还能方便的对sql语句调优而又不影响代码编写人员的工作,除了sql文件映射外,还支持注解映射,能够直接在代码中通过注解完成sql操作,可谓是集灵活,高效,性能于一体的强大的ORM框架。MyBatis和Hibernate同样作为orm框架,面向的目的却是有所差异的,Hibernate是一个封装的很好的对象数据库映射解决方案,全面向对象思维,就连数据库操作语句都 阅读全文
posted @ 2011-10-29 08:43 梅东 阅读(2627) 评论(0) 推荐(0)

MyBatis源码研究-00-所需要的基础知识

摘要: MyBatis是一部设计精良的机器,是设计模式成功应用的典范,还有很多jdk底层知识的应用,所以在学习源代码之前,有一些基础知识是必须掌握的,不然的话会让你有云里雾里的感觉,我接触Java也不到两年时间,而且都是靠我独自摸索,没有什么师傅带,有些知识的理解可能会有所偏差,所以在讲解的过程中,可能会出现一些错误,希望大家能够谅解和指正。下面是一些最基础的技能要求:1、精通Java基础,包括面向对象思想,接口,类,内部类,IO,反射,注解等,作为一个Java码农,这些名词我们肯定是耳熟能详了,但是我想,在我们平时的工作中,对这些基础知识的理解和应用并不是很到位,因为平时的工作中,充斥着各种框架,开 阅读全文
posted @ 2011-10-30 11:11 梅东 阅读(1170) 评论(4) 推荐(0)

google,ms招聘笔试题

摘要: http://zhedahht.blog.163.com/blog/#m=0&t=3&c=google 阅读全文
posted @ 2011-09-17 08:20 梅东 阅读(158) 评论(0) 推荐(0)